.vid-container.svelte-yjc5ls{position:relative;height:100%;padding-left:var(--space);display:grid;align-content:center}.video.svelte-yjc5ls{display:block;--maxWidth: calc(100vw - var(--space) - var(--floating-nav-width));--maxHeight: 80vh;width:min(var(--maxWidth),var(--maxHeight) * var(--aspect-ratio));height:min(var(--maxHeight),var(--maxWidth) * (1 / var(--aspect-ratio)));position:sticky;left:var(--space)}@media (min-width: 1100px){.vid-container.svelte-yjc5ls{padding-left:0}.video.svelte-yjc5ls{--maxWidth: calc(100vw - var(--text-col-width) - var(--space) - var(--space) - var(--floating-nav-width));left:0}}.video.svelte-yjc5ls>*:first-child{position:absolute;top:0;right:0;bottom:0;left:0}.video.svelte-yjc5ls canvas,.video.svelte-yjc5ls video{display:block;width:100%;height:100%}.side-scroller-video.svelte-8oe9hq{max-height:80vh;overflow-x:scroll;display:flex;position:relative;padding-block:var(--space);padding-block-end:calc(var(--space) + 1.5rem)}.side-scroller-video.svelte-8oe9hq>*{flex-shrink:0}.side-scroller-video.svelte-8oe9hq:before{content:"scroll →";position:absolute;bottom:0;right:1rem;transform:translateY(0);font-size:1.5rem;opacity:0;transition:opacity .5s;z-index:1}.side-scroller-video.scroll-indicator.svelte-8oe9hq:before{opacity:.4}@media (min-width: 1100px){.side-scroller-video.svelte-8oe9hq{gap:var(--space)}}@media (min-width: 555px){.side-scroller-video.svelte-8oe9hq{padding-block-end:var(--space)}.side-scroller-video.svelte-8oe9hq:before{bottom:50%;transform:translateY(50%)}}.scene.svelte-11038py{--multiplier: 1.5;--width: calc(210px * var(--multiplier));--height: calc(210px * var(--multiplier));--depth: calc(7px * var(--multiplier));height:var(--height);width:var(--width);perspective:1200px}.box.svelte-11038py{height:var(--height);width:var(--width);position:relative;transform-style:preserve-3d;transform:translateZ(calc(-.5 * var(--depth))) rotateY(35deg);transition:transform .5s}a:hover .scene.svelte-11038py .box:where(.svelte-11038py){transform:translateZ(calc(-.5 * var(--depth)))}.box.svelte-11038py img{display:block;position:absolute;width:100%;height:100%}.front.svelte-11038py,.left.svelte-11038py{position:absolute}.front.svelte-11038py{height:var(--height);width:var(--width);transform:translateZ(calc(var(--depth) / 2))}.left.svelte-11038py{height:var(--height);width:var(--depth);left:calc((var(--width) - var(--depth)) / 2);transform:rotateY(-90deg) translateZ(calc(var(--width) / 2));filter:brightness(.9)}.nav-floating.svelte-bgwn80{display:none;position:fixed;top:0;right:0;width:8rem;padding-right:1rem;margin-block-start:1rem;z-index:2;-webkit-backdrop-filter:blur(3px);backdrop-filter:blur(3px)}@media (min-width: 555px){.nav-floating.svelte-bgwn80{display:block}}.nav-floating.svelte-bgwn80 ul:where(.svelte-bgwn80){list-style-type:none;padding:0;margin:0;text-align:right;position:relative;z-index:3}.nav-floating.svelte-bgwn80 li:where(.svelte-bgwn80){padding-block:.5ex}.nav-floating.svelte-bgwn80 a:where(.svelte-bgwn80){color:#000;text-decoration:none;opacity:.5;font-size:1.2rem;font-weight:400}.nav-floating.svelte-bgwn80 a.active:where(.svelte-bgwn80),.nav-floating.svelte-bgwn80 a:where(.svelte-bgwn80):hover{opacity:1}.landing.svelte-gcocf4{position:relative;display:grid;grid-template-columns:auto minmax(10px,1fr) var(--floating-nav-width);grid-template-rows:auto auto auto auto 1fr;grid-template-areas:"logo header ." ". header ." "info info ." "intro intro ." "download download ."}header.svelte-gcocf4{grid-area:header;width:min-content;max-width:100%;position:relative;z-index:1}h1.svelte-gcocf4{font-size:2.6rem;margin-block-start:var(--space);width:max-content;max-width:100%;line-height:1em;margin-bottom:.2em}header.svelte-gcocf4 p:where(.svelte-gcocf4){font-size:1.2rem;margin:0}.intro.svelte-gcocf4{grid-area:intro;align-self:flex-start;margin-inline-start:var(--space);margin-inline-end:0;margin-block-start:1rem;margin-block-end:2rem;position:relative;max-width:65ch;font-weight:400;line-height:1.4;-webkit-backdrop-filter:blur(3px);backdrop-filter:blur(3px)}.intro.svelte-gcocf4>:where(.svelte-gcocf4):first-child{margin-block-start:0}.intro.svelte-gcocf4:before{content:"";position:absolute;top:2rem;right:2rem;bottom:2rem;left:2rem;background-color:#ffffff80;box-shadow:0 0 7rem 7rem #ffffff80;z-index:-1}.info.svelte-gcocf4{grid-area:info;font-style:italic;margin-left:var(--space);font-weight:400;line-height:1.4;position:relative;z-index:1}.year.svelte-gcocf4{font-size:1.2rem;font-weight:500}.download.svelte-gcocf4{grid-area:download;justify-self:center;width:min-content;margin:1rem;text-decoration:none}.download.svelte-gcocf4 span:where(.svelte-gcocf4){font-size:1.3rem;color:#fff;font-weight:400;font-style:italic;text-align:center;display:block;padding-top:2rem;text-shadow:1px 1px 0px rgba(0,0,0,.5)}.download.svelte-gcocf4 a:where(.svelte-gcocf4){text-decoration:none}.bg-img.svelte-gcocf4{grid-row:1 / -1;grid-column:1 / -1;z-index:-3;max-height:100vh;top:0;position:sticky}.bg-img.svelte-gcocf4 img{position:absolute;width:100%;height:100%;object-fit:cover;object-position:80% 60%}.home-btn.svelte-gcocf4{width:5.25rem;height:5.25rem;--included-margin: 1rem;margin-top:calc(var(--space) - var(--included-margin));margin-left:calc(var(--space) - var(--included-margin));grid-area:logo}.home-btn.svelte-gcocf4 a:where(.svelte-gcocf4){display:block}.home-btn.svelte-gcocf4 img:where(.svelte-gcocf4){display:block;width:100%;height:auto}@media (min-width: 415px){.home-btn.svelte-gcocf4{width:7rem;height:7rem}h1.svelte-gcocf4{font-size:3rem}header.svelte-gcocf4 p:where(.svelte-gcocf4){font-size:1.5rem}}@media (min-width: 555px){.intro.svelte-gcocf4{margin-inline-end:1rem}}@media (min-width: 655px){header.svelte-gcocf4{margin-left:1rem}.landing.svelte-gcocf4{grid-template-rows:auto auto auto 1fr;grid-template-areas:"logo header ." "info header ." "intro intro ." "download download ."}}@media (min-width: 800px){.landing.svelte-gcocf4{grid-template-columns:auto auto 1fr var(--floating-nav-width);grid-template-rows:auto auto 1fr;grid-template-areas:"logo header header ." "info header header ." "intro intro download ."}}.side-scroller-text.svelte-u18q01{height:50vh;overflow-x:scroll;padding:var(--space)}.cols-wrap.svelte-u18q01{max-height:100%;width:calc(100% - 20ch + var(--space));column-width:40ch;column-gap:0}@media (max-width: 460px){.cols-wrap.svelte-u18q01{width:calc(100% - 5ch + var(--space))}}.cols-wrap.svelte-u18q01>*{border-right:var(--space) solid transparent}.cols-wrap.svelte-u18q01>*:first-child{margin-block-start:0}.scroller-photos.svelte-ncblll{overflow-x:scroll;scroll-snap-type:x mandatory;scroll-padding-inline-start:var(--space);padding-block:2rem}.photos-list.svelte-ncblll{padding-left:var(--space);padding-right:max(var(--space) * 2,var(--floating-nav-width));display:flex;gap:var(--space);width:max-content}figure.svelte-ncblll{scroll-snap-align:start;margin:0}figcaption.svelte-ncblll{font-size:.9em;font-style:italic;opacity:.6;display:flex}.copyright.svelte-ncblll{margin-left:auto}.cr-symbol.svelte-ncblll{display:inline-block;transform:translateY(.1em)}.photo.svelte-ncblll{max-height:80vh;width:min(100vw - var(--space) - (var(--space) * 2),100vw - var(--space) - var(--floating-nav-width));max-width:calc(80vh * var(--aspect-ratio, 3/2));aspect-ratio:var(--aspect-ratio, 3/2)}.photo.svelte-ncblll img{display:block;width:100%;height:auto;max-height:80vh;object-fit:contain}
